The Good

  • Convenience: Access to roulette games 24/7 without the need to travel to a physical casino.
  • Variety: Online platforms typically offer numerous variations of roulette, including European, French, and American styles, each presenting unique odds and betting options.
  • High RTP Rates: Many online roulette games boast Return to Player (RTP) percentages exceeding 97%, which is substantially higher than traditional casinos.
  • Exclusive VIP Games: High-rollers can access exclusive roulette tables with elevated betting limits and personalized service.

The Bad

  • Withdrawal Limits: While online casinos may offer enticing bonuses, withdrawal limits can be restrictive, sometimes capping payouts at £5,000 per week, which can frustrate high-value players.
  • Wagering Requirements: Bonuses often come with stringent wagering requirements, typically around 35x, which can deter players from capitalizing on promotional offers.
  • Less Social Interaction: Unlike traditional casinos, the online experience may lack the vibrant atmosphere and social engagement that many high-rollers cherish.

The Ugly

  • Software Glitches: Technical issues can disrupt gameplay, leading to significant frustrations, particularly during high-stakes betting.
  • Fraudulent Sites: The proliferation of unreliable online casinos poses risks for players; thus, it is crucial to ensure the platform is licensed and regulated.
  • Impulsive Betting: The ease of access to online gambling can lead to impulsive decisions, which may result in detrimental financial consequences.

Comparison of Roulette Variants

Variant House Edge RTP Minimum Bet
European Roulette 2.7% 97.3% £1
American Roulette 5.26% 94.74% £1
French Roulette 1.35% 98.65% £1
